Permitted and Prohibited Beverages
Celebrity Cruises generally allows passengers to bring sealed bottles of water, soda, and juice on embarkation day. However, there are limitations, particularly regarding the size and quantity. It’s always best to check the cruise line’s official website or contact customer service for the most up-to-date information as policies can change.
- Sealed, non-alcoholic beverages: Guests are typically allowed to bring a reasonable amount of sealed, non-alcoholic beverages, such as bottled water, soda, or juice. These beverages are for personal consumption and should be carried on during embarkation.
- Alcoholic beverages: As a general rule, passengers are prohibited from bringing alcoholic beverages onboard for consumption. Any alcohol purchased in port or in the ship’s duty-free shop will be stored until the end of the cruise.
- Quantity limits: There are usually limits on the number of bottles each guest can bring, often specified per stateroom.
It’s important to ensure the bottles are factory-sealed to avoid any questions from security. Opened containers may be confiscated to ensure they comply with the cruise line’s safety regulations.
This policy helps the cruise line control the sale and consumption of alcohol, ensuring responsible drinking and adherence to legal regulations. Exceptions may be made for special occasions, but it’s best to confirm with Celebrity Cruises in advance.
The cruise line enforces these limits to prevent guests from stocking up entirely on external beverages, ensuring the cruise line’s onboard beverage sales are supported. Check the specific details for your cruise to avoid any surprises during embarkation.

Beverage Packages: Are They Worth It?
Celebrity Cruises offers various beverage packages that include unlimited drinks, both alcoholic and non-alcoholic, for a fixed daily price. These packages can be a cost-effective option for passengers who plan to consume multiple beverages per day.
- Classic Package: This package typically includes a selection of beers, wines by the glass, and non-alcoholic beverages.
- Premium Package: This more comprehensive package includes a wider selection of alcoholic beverages, premium cocktails, and specialty coffees, in addition to non-alcoholic options.
- Non-Alcoholic Package: This package focuses exclusively on non-alcoholic beverages, including soda, juice, specialty coffees, and bottled water.
The Classic Package is a good option for those who enjoy a few drinks each day but don’t necessarily want top-shelf brands or premium cocktails. It’s a balanced option that covers a wide range of beverages.
If you enjoy premium brands, handcrafted cocktails, or specialty coffees, the Premium Package may be worth the investment. It provides access to a broader range of beverages and allows you to indulge in more luxurious options.
For those who don’t drink alcohol, the Non-Alcoholic Package can be a great value. It allows you to enjoy unlimited non-alcoholic beverages without incurring additional charges. This is especially useful for families with children or passengers who prefer not to drink alcohol.
To determine if a beverage package is worth it, calculate your average daily beverage consumption and compare the cost to the package price. Consider your drinking habits, preferences, and the length of your cruise to make an informed decision. For instance, the average cost of a soda or juice on board is $3-$5, while a specialty coffee might be $5-$7. Bottled water can range from $3 to $5 as well. Add up what you would typically spend on these items per day, and if the total exceeds the daily cost of the package, then it is likely a worthwhile investment.
Real-Life Example: A family of four, including two teenagers, takes a 7-day Celebrity cruise. Each family member consumes an average of three sodas or juices per day, costing approximately $4 each. The total daily cost for beverages would be $48, or $336 for the entire cruise. A non-alcoholic beverage package for four people might cost $280 for the week, resulting in a significant saving for the family.

Common Myths About Bringing Water Onboard
There are several misconceptions regarding what you can and cannot bring on a Celebrity cruise. Let’s debunk some of the most common myths regarding bringing water and other beverages.
Myth 1: All Outside Beverages are Banned
The reality is that sealed, non-alcoholic beverages are typically allowed, albeit with quantity restrictions. The general assumption that no external beverages are allowed onboard is inaccurate. This myth often leads passengers to believe they have no choice but to purchase all drinks on the ship. Always verify with the cruise line to get updated guidelines.
Myth 2: You Can Sneak Alcohol Onboard Easily
Cruise lines have sophisticated security measures to detect alcohol being smuggled onboard. Trying to sneak alcohol on could lead to confiscation of the drinks and potential penalties. Security personnel use X-ray scanners and other methods to detect concealed alcohol. This is a risky approach that can lead to unpleasant consequences.
Myth 3: Beverage Packages Are Always the Best Deal
This depends on individual consumption habits. For light drinkers, buying individual drinks might be more economical. A beverage package is only advantageous if the total cost of the beverages consumed daily exceeds the daily cost of the package. Careful assessment of drinking habits is essential before purchasing a package.

FAQ
Question: Can I bring a case of bottled water onto a Celebrity Cruise?
Answer: Generally, Celebrity Cruises allows a reasonable amount of sealed, non-alcoholic beverages, including bottled water, to be brought on board during embarkation day. A “reasonable amount” is typically interpreted as what can be easily carried on by one or two people without causing undue inconvenience. It’s best to check Celebrity Cruise’s official policy for specific limits, as these can vary and are usually outlined in your cruise documents or on their website.
Question: What happens if I try to bring more water than allowed?
Answer: If you attempt to bring more water than is permitted by Celebrity Cruises’ policy, the excess beverages may be confiscated during the embarkation process. Security personnel will typically inspect your bags, and any beverages exceeding the allowed quantity will be held until the end of the cruise or discarded. To avoid any issues, it’s advisable to adhere to the cruise line’s specified limits.
Question: Is tap water safe to drink on a Celebrity Cruise?
Answer: Yes, the tap water on Celebrity Cruises is generally considered safe to drink. The water undergoes a rigorous purification and testing process to meet or exceed public health standards. However, some passengers may prefer the taste of bottled water or filtered water. Complimentary water is available at various locations, and bottled water can be purchased onboard.
Question: Can I bring a water filter pitcher on a Celebrity Cruise?
Answer: Yes, you are generally allowed to bring a water filter pitcher on a Celebrity Cruise. Water filter pitchers are not typically restricted items, as they do not pose a security risk. Some passengers bring these to filter the tap water in their stateroom, providing a taste preference similar to the water they are used to at home. Just be mindful of the space it will take up in your luggage.
Question: Are there water refill stations on Celebrity Cruises?
Answer: While Celebrity Cruises might not always advertise “water refill stations” in the same way you’d find in a gym or airport, they do offer complimentary water at various locations, such as the buffet, the main dining room, and sometimes at designated beverage stations near pool areas. You can use these locations to refill your personal water bottle throughout the cruise. Don’t hesitate to ask a crew member for assistance with refills.
Question: What if I have a medical condition that requires me to drink a lot of water?
Answer: If you have a medical condition that requires you to drink a significant amount of water, it’s advisable to contact Celebrity Cruises’ special needs department or customer service before your cruise. They can provide guidance on how to manage your hydration needs while onboard. You may be able to request accommodations or discuss bringing a larger quantity of water with supporting documentation from your doctor.
